I did get some cooking done on Sunday to prepare for the week. I made green juice for my snacks for the next three days. I also made quinoa that I will use to make salads with for lunch this week. Having the grains precooked really helps on busy days. I was craving chocolate so I made this Chocolate Banana Cake again. It is so easy to make and super moist! My boys love it too!
